titleOfInvention |
Organic waste treatment method and equipment |
abstract |
PROBLEM TO BE SOLVED: To provide an organic waste treatment method and treatment equipment capable of reducing sludge volume without increasing ammonia and phosphorus load to biological treatment equipment due to inflow of treatment liquid containing solubilizing components. . A biological treatment facility 12 for biologically treating organic waste 20 and a solubilization facility 13 for solubilizing a biological treatment liquid 21 after the biological treatment to obtain a solubilized sludge 23 are provided. In the organic waste treatment facility comprising a return line for returning at least a part of the treatment solution containing the solubilized component after solubilization to the biological treatment facility 12 or the upstream side of the biological treatment facility 12, A solid-liquid separation device 14 that obtains a separation liquid 24 and a separation sludge 25 by solid-liquid separation of another part of the solubilized sludge 23, and a nitrogen removal device 18 that removes nitrogen from the separation liquid 24. The nitrogen removing device 18 has hypochlorous acid supply means 30 for supplying hypochlorous acid 36 into the separation liquid 24. [Selection] Figure 2 |
